Smith & Nephew SNATS, Inc. (NYSE: SNN) stands out in the bustling healthcare sector as a key player in the medical devices industry. With a solid market capitalization of $13.24 billion, this UK-based company has been a stalwart in providing innovative medical solutions across global markets. From orthopaedics to sports medicine and advanced wound management, Smith & Nephew has carved a niche for itself since its establishment in 1856.

Currently trading at $30.26, Smith & Nephew’s stock has shown resilience, hovering near the upper end of its 52-week range of $23.89 to $31.64. The price change remains flat at -0.04 (0.00%), which might indicate a period of consolidation for the stock.

Diving into its valuation metrics, the company presents an interesting opportunity with a forward P/E of 13.28. Although some valuation metrics like PEG Ratio and Price/Book are not available, the forward P/E suggests a potential for earnings growth that could appeal to value investors.

Performance-wise, Smith & Nephew boasts a commendable revenue growth of 6.00%, coupled with an EPS of 0.94 and a Return on Equity of 7.86%. These figures reflect the company’s ability to generate consistent returns for its shareholders. The free cash flow of $565 million underscores its financial health and capacity to fund operations or growth initiatives.

In terms of dividends, Smith & Nephew offers a yield of 2.48%, with a relatively high payout ratio of 79.79%. This could be attractive for income-focused investors, though the high payout ratio suggests a significant proportion of earnings is being distributed to shareholders, which might limit reinvestment into the business.

Analyst ratings provide a balanced view with 2 buy ratings and 2 hold ratings. The absence of sell ratings implies confidence in the company’s future prospects. The target price range is set between $28.00 and $38.00, with an average target of $33.15, indicating a potential upside of 9.56%. This makes Smith & Nephew an intriguing prospect for investors looking for capital appreciation in the healthcare sector.

Technical indicators reveal a bullish sentiment. The stock’s 50-day moving average stands at $27.78, while the 200-day moving average is slightly lower at $27.51. An RSI of 16.87, typically considered oversold, suggests the stock may be poised for a rebound. The MACD of 0.53, above the signal line of 0.43, further supports a positive outlook.
